Building the muscle for a Revit Family

Thursday, June 3, 2021
8 AM PT | 11 AM ET (1 hour)
Expert Speaker Donnia Tabor-Hanson

Donnia Tabor-Hanson continues her Revit Families series to discuss how to start building some muscle for a Revit family once the bones and ligaments (reference planes and parameters) are set. We'll talk about extrusions, sweeps, blends, and such, both solid and voids with overall best practices for building muscle.

Bring your questions to open the discussion with Donnia Tabor-Hanson and Autodesk Revit Community Manager, Kimberly Fuhrman.

 Dynamo Graph Annotations

Thursday, June 3, 2021
10 AM PT | 1 PM ET (1 hour)
Expert Speakers Jacob Small and Sol Amour with our guest speaker and Dynamo superstar John Pierson.  
 
Dive into the world of Dynamo Graph Annotations with Jacob and Sol and learn why it’s important to narrate your graph (Hint: It’s for your future self too!), how you can annotate your graph, and strategies around optimal organization of your Dynamo graph content. We will explore what a landing zone is, inclusive of legend and author breadcrumbs, how to clean up your graph layout, what the documentation browser is and how to use it, and leverage alignment tools before jumping into some custom extensions that help you clean up your graph space with our guest speaker and Dynamo superstar John Pierson.

How to Plan a Dynamo Graph

Thursday, June 17, 2021
10 AM PT | 1 PM ET (1 hour)
Expert Speakers Jacob Small and Sol Amour

Join Jacob and Sol this week on a journey through how best to plan your Dynamo graph. We’ll explore how to flow chart your graph to plan ahead, look to incorporate speed optimizations to work efficiently, and touch upon the graph development pipeline; Understanding holistic user experience, appropriate research, deployment, tracking, testing and maintenance.

Inside these conceptual zones, we’ll dive into how to think deeper about your graph to make its production more sustainable and here to stay for the long haul.

Migrating to the cloud: How Fishbeck seamlessly adapted to a new world of work

Thursday, June 17, 2021
12 PM PT | 3PM ET (1 hour)
Expert Speakers  Rina Sahay and Dave Meade

Join customer experts Rina Sahay and Dave Meade from Fishbeck to be inspired by their successful transition to the cloud in 2020 as they quickly adapted to a new world of remote work resulting from the pandemic.

Rina and Dave will share their experiences as members of the pilot team that helped the Fishbeck team hit the ground running without losing any production time, as they pivoted to transition 100+ Revit models from their friendly neighborhood server to BIM360.
